Pros

I enjoy working at KPMG because the people for the most part are very competent. The hours you work while numerous are flexible. If I want to be here until two in the morning one night so I can leave at four the following day nobody questions it. It's truly a matter of getting the job finished and finished well rather then simply being here because other people are.

Cons

The number one downside of working at KPMG is that promotions are in no way shape or form based on merit and are in large part due to tenure. I am currently stuck working on a project that I am leading because my senior associate is incompetent but because she has been here longer is above me on the chain of command I technically report to her and she receives the positive recognition. The other major downside to working at KPMG is you should never and I mean never ever calculate your hourly rate because you'll want to shoot yourself.
